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Own end-to-end go-to-market strategy and execution for assigned platform areas, from product conception through adoption, driving cross-functional alignment and commercial outcomes.
  • Partner with Product to define positioning strategy, messaging frameworks, and competitive positioning that inform all GTM execution.
  • Lead cross-functional GTM planning with Product, Sales/CX, and Marketing - translating product roadmaps and market insights into commercially impactful programs.
  • Direct and execute sales enablement strategy—building, managing, and continuously optimizing the enablement library including pitch decks, ROI calculators, competitive battle cards, objection-handling guides, demo scripts, and solution briefs.
  • Develop and deliver internal training and sales kickoffs to equip Sales and Client Success teams on new products, positioning updates, and competitive dynamics.
  • Define and track GTM KPIs including pipeline contribution, win rates, deal velocity, sales enablement adoption, and content utilization.
  • Mentor and collaborate with PMM and supporting teams on GTM strategy, competitive positioning, and best practices in launch execution.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
